"The False Gems" by Guy de Maupassant is a short story that explores the themes of materialism, deception, and the corrupting power of wealth. The story follows a middle-class couple, Monsieur and Madame Lantin, whose life takes a dark turn when they discover that the jewels Madame Lantin treasured were actually fake. This revelation leads to tragedy and sheds light on the consequences of prioritizing material possessions over true love and happiness.
